RBBN Ribbon Communications Inc

Price (delayed)

$2.7

Market cap

$462.1M

P/E Ratio

N/A

Dividend/share

N/A

EPS

-$0.33

Enterprise value

$726.02M

Ribbon Communications US LLC is a publicly-traded company that makes IP-based real time communications security and software solutions and products for fixed wireline, mobile, and cable service providers as well ...

Highlights
RBBN's EPS has soared by 81% YoY and by 18% from the previous quarter
The net income has soared by 77% YoY and by 13% from the previous quarter
Ribbon Communications's quick ratio has decreased by 6% from the previous quarter and by 3.5% YoY
Ribbon Communications's equity has decreased by 4% QoQ

Key stats

What are the main financial stats of RBBN
Market
Shares outstanding
171.15M
Market cap
$462.1M
Enterprise value
$726.02M
Valuations
Price to earnings (P/E)
N/A
Price to book (P/B)
1.01
Price to sales (P/S)
0.55
EV/EBIT
N/A
EV/EBITDA
26.94
EV/Sales
0.87
Earnings
Revenue
$837.54M
EBIT
-$47.23M
EBITDA
$26.95M
Free cash flow
-$1.23M
Per share
EPS
-$0.33
Free cash flow per share
-$0.01
Book value per share
$2.67
Revenue per share
$4.92
TBVPS
$3.53
Balance sheet
Total assets
$1.17B
Total liabilities
$712.95M
Debt
$298.57M
Equity
$454.25M
Working capital
$75.35M
Liquidity
Debt to equity
0.66
Current ratio
1.22
Quick ratio
0.83
Net debt/EBITDA
9.79
Margins
EBITDA margin
3.2%
Gross margin
47.9%
Net margin
-6.9%
Operating margin
-5.2%
Efficiency
Return on assets
-4.8%
Return on equity
-11.9%
Return on invested capital
-8%
Return on capital employed
-5.7%
Return on sales
-5.6%
Dividend
Dividend yield
N/A
DPS
N/A
Payout ratio
N/A

RBBN stock price

How has the Ribbon Communications stock price performed over time
Intraday
0.75%
1 week
-4.26%
1 month
-5.92%
1 year
0.75%
YTD
-3.23%
QTD
-3.23%

Financial performance

How have Ribbon Communications's revenue and profit performed over time
Revenue
$837.54M
Gross profit
$401.2M
Operating income
-$43.84M
Net income
-$57.71M
Gross margin
47.9%
Net margin
-6.9%
The net margin has soared by 78% YoY and by 14% from the previous quarter
The net income has soared by 77% YoY and by 13% from the previous quarter
The operating margin has surged by 74% year-on-year
RBBN's operating income has surged by 73% year-on-year

Growth

What is Ribbon Communications's growth rate over time

Valuation

What is Ribbon Communications stock price valuation
P/E
N/A
P/B
1.01
P/S
0.55
EV/EBIT
N/A
EV/EBITDA
26.94
EV/Sales
0.87
RBBN's EPS has soared by 81% YoY and by 18% from the previous quarter
RBBN's price to book (P/B) is 8% lower than its 5-year quarterly average of 1.1
Ribbon Communications's equity has decreased by 4% QoQ
The stock's price to sales (P/S) is 39% less than its 5-year quarterly average of 0.9 and 8% less than its last 4 quarters average of 0.6
The company's revenue rose by 2.1% YoY

Efficiency

How efficient is Ribbon Communications business performance
RBBN's ROS has soared by 83% YoY and by 16% from the previous quarter
RBBN's ROIC has soared by 81% year-on-year and by 11% since the previous quarter
RBBN's return on equity has surged by 76% year-on-year and by 14% since the previous quarter
Ribbon Communications's return on assets has surged by 76% YoY and by 11% QoQ

Dividends

What is RBBN's dividend
DPS
N/A
Dividend yield
N/A
Payout ratio
N/A

There are no recent dividends present for RBBN.

Financial health

How did Ribbon Communications financials performed over time
RBBN's total assets is 64% greater than its total liabilities
The total liabilities has declined by 9% year-on-year
Ribbon Communications's quick ratio has decreased by 6% from the previous quarter and by 3.5% YoY
The debt is 34% less than the equity
Ribbon Communications's debt to equity has decreased by 26% YoY but it has increased by 3.1% QoQ
The debt has decreased by 25% YoY

All financial data is based on trailing twelve months (TTM) periods - updated quarterly, unless otherwise specified.